  • Publication number: 20120170702
    Abstract: A system and a method of transforming a gain and an integral time constant of a proportional-integral (PI) controller according to a timer lapse time to relieve an excessive phenomenon of a steam generator level caused by rapid changes in open degrees of a downcomer feed-water valve and an economizer feed-water valve when reactor power transfers between low and high power sections. Accordingly, an excessive phenomenon of a steam generator level is relieved at a transfer time when reactor power transfers between low and high power sections. Therefore, a possibility of a stop of a reactor caused by the excessive phenomenon of the steam generator level is reduced to relieve burden on an operator and improve an operation rate and economic feasibility of a nuclear power plant.

  • Publication number: 20100080334
    Abstract: Provided are a method and apparatus for validating dynamic performance of a control system of a nuclear power plant in operation, without performing a power ascension test. According to the present invention, when the performance of the control system requires to be validated in order to change a control logic or its setpoint of or to replace hardware of the control system, the dynamic performance of the control system may be validated without performing the power ascension test which can be performed only in a trial operation and requires large expenses. In the present invention, a design computer code capable of simulating a transient state of the nuclear power plant is connected to the hardware of the control system, and tests to be performed at the power ascension test or in the transient state of the nuclear power plant are simulated by directly using the hardware of the control system instead of a control system model of the design computer code, in an on-line state.

  • Publication number: 20050138173
    Abstract: An ontology-based ad hoc service discovery system includes a local service cache, a cache manager, a service description unit, a query processor, a service semantic inference unit and a node daemon. The local service cache restores a service ontology by collecting class information of all services advertised on an ad hoc network and stores the service ontology. The cache manager manages the local service cache and performs various preset operations on the cache. The service description unit stores a description of a corresponding service for use in initializing the local service cache. The query processor starts performing a semantic based service query protocol by receiving a service query from a user or an application program. The service semantic inference unit inspects whether the service query transmitted from a client is coincident with the content of the service. The node daemon performs a service cache synchronization protocol with neighboring nodes.
